Flow cytometric assessment of the antimicrobial activity of essential oils against Listeria monocytogenes 总被引:1,自引:0,他引:1
Antonello Paparella Lorenzo Taccogna Irene Aguzzi Clemencia Chaves-Lpez Annalisa Serio Fulvio Marsilio Giovanna Suzzi 《Food Control》2008,19(12):1174-1182
Flow cytometry was applied to assess the antimicrobial activity of oregano, thyme and cinnamon essential oils against Listeria monocytogenes ATCC19114, using combined staining with propidium iodide (PI) for membrane damage evaluation and carboxyfluorescein diacetate (cFDA) for esterase activity detection. The antimicrobial activity of the essential oils was also tested at different NaCl concentrations.Significant differences were observed between plate count results and flow cytometric data, which suggested the presence of a sublethally stressed subpopulation, not able to form colonies on agar plates.Following treatments, flow cytometric assessment clearly discriminated three different subpopulations: viable, dead and injured cells. Cinnamon essential oil exerted a different impact on the cellular subpopulations, with a lower overall activity and a large percentage of cells having minimally damaged membranes. On the contrary, membrane disintegration seemed to be the primary inactivation mechanism of oregano and thyme essential oils.The antimicrobial activity of the essential oils increased with NaCl concentration increase, but higher NaCl concentrations were necessary following treatments with cinnamon essential oil.Our findings suggest differences in the mode of action of cinnamon essential oil against L. monocytogenes, in comparison with thyme and oregano essential oils. 相似文献

The SET-Plan established a strategy to use Research and Innovation (R&I) to green the EU energy sector while ensuring a secure supply and increasing EU competitiveness. The strategy sets clear objectives and programming plans and takes stock of existing initiatives in the energy sector, fosters a cooperative approach to R&I, introduces a high-level steering group (the SET-Plan Steering Group) to monitor progress, creates a dedicated information system (the SETIS) to fill the void in policy information and produces estimates of financial needs over the programming period. In this respect, the SET-Plan could serve as a blueprint for R&I strategies to tackle other societal challenges. To be effective, such strategies should further clarify the hierarchy of existing objectives and instruments, introduce specific instruments to pull the demand of new technologies, strengthen links with education and training policies and formalize links with the governance structures of existing initiatives. 相似文献

The field-standardized average impact of national research systems compared to world average: the case of Italy 总被引:1,自引:0,他引:1
The study presents a time-series analysis of field-standardized average impact of Italian research compared to the world average. The approach is purely bibliometric, based on census of the full scientific production from all Italian public research organizations active in 2001–2006 (hard sciences only). The analysis is conducted both at sectorial level (aggregated, by scientific discipline and for single fields within disciplines) and at organizational level (by type of organization and for single organizations). The essence of the methodology should be replicable in all other national contexts. Its offers support to policy-makers and administrators for strategic analysis aimed at identifying strengths and weaknesses of national research systems and institutions. 相似文献

Luigi Maria Galantucci Fulvio Lavecchia Gianluca Percoco Sergio Raspatelli 《Precision Engineering》2014
In the last years close-range photogrammetric scanning systems, are acquiring a larger market share. This is due to low-cost hardware, components and to new user-friendly software. The ultimate, photogrammetric 3D scanning systems are very accurate and precise because, of the high-resolution cameras (over 10 Mpixels) they are equipped of and, the more precise algorithms of their software. The calibration phase is the primary step for the development of a, precise photogrammetric scanner. Through a good calibration it is indeed, possible to eliminate optical aberration issues and to obtain precise and, accurate three-dimensional measurements. In this study a powerful, calibration method, named full-field calibration, was implemented to, obtain high-precision values, using an original three-dimensional, calibrator, developed so as to increase the performance of this type of, calibration. Prior to using any measurement or 3D scanning system, precision and, accuracy have to be assessed. In this study a robust validation method, for photogrammetric scanning systems has been proposed. The validation, procedure consisted in: (1) operator error analysis, (2) reproducibility, error-analysis, (3) control-system error analysis, (4) scanning system, error analysis., The measurements taken using the “control system” (certified equipment in, terms of precision and accuracy) were considered as “gold standard”. The, photogrammetric measurements, subsequently obtained by the scanning, system, were aligned to the “gold standard” using Procrustes, registration. The system error was expressed as the displacement between, these two sets of measurements. 相似文献

This paper aims at broadening the scope of hierarchical ATPG to the behavioral-level. The main problem is identified, namely the mismatch of timing models between the behavioral- and gate-levels. As a main contribution of this paper, a theoretical analysis of this problem led to the definition of a novel concept, that of dominated patterns, that captures the needed link between the levels. Some metrics are defined, taken from the software realm, that allow generation of test patterns at the behavioral-level. To validate the concept correctness, different ATPG systems are presented, and experimental results show an improvement in the test quality, thanks to the exploitation of behavioral-level information. 相似文献

Fulvio ArdenteAuthor Vitae Marco BeccaliAuthor VitaeMaurizio CelluraAuthor Vitae Marina Mistretta 《Energy and Buildings》2008,40(1):1-10
The paper presents a life cycle assessment of a kenaf-fibre insulation board following the international standards of the ISO 14040 series. Each life-cycle step has been checked, from kenaf production and board manufacture by an Italian firm, to use and disposal. 相似文献
